Just as the Bookies were predicting over the last couple of days, Peter Capaldi has just been announced. Back to an older Doctor, and also more of a well known actor (mainly from playing Malcolm Tucker in The Thick of It)

Can someone explain something to me about the 8th Doctor? As far as I can see, he's described as the "missing Doctor". Wasn't Paul McGann the 8th Doctor? Are the BBC going to act like his incarnation doesn't exist? Because he was a movie version?
Link to comment
Share on other sites

Can someone explain something to me about the 8th Doctor? As far as I can see, he's described as the "missing Doctor". Wasn't Paul McGann the 8th Doctor? Are the BBC going to act like his incarnation doesn't exist? Because he was a movie version?

Well, NewWho is certainly acknowledging his existence. There have been several times they've shown montages of the Doctors previous incarnations, or images of his past faces (Eg.The Next Doctor, The Eleventh Hour and Nightmare in Silver) and in every case, McGann was included.

Also, since the early 2000's, he's been recording monthly audio adventures (so have the 5th, 6th and 7th Doctors, and more recently so has the 4th), so there are much more Paul McGann adventures around than you may think.

 

Among fandom, McGann returning for another adventure is one of the most wished for things (certainly it is for me), and since we never saw how old he looked when he "regenerated", he's the only classic Doctor that you wouldn't have to explain away the actors age difference.
